Learn to make Taro chicken and eat three bowls of rice at a meal step by step
- The chicken leg cuts a piece, clear water immerses to remove blood water, take out to drain. Peel Taro and cut into pieces. Soak in water for later use..
- Heat the WOK and pour the oil, stir-fry the ginger, stir-fry the chicken.
- Stir-fry chicken until the water dries out the oil, slightly browned and then loaded out..
- The original pot less oil, under the onion, garlic, star anise, pepper, Dry Chili, 1 tablespoon bean sauce, stir-fry the aroma..
- Pour in the chicken and Taro and stir-fry until colored.
- Add 2-3 tablespoons light soy sauce, a little light soy sauce.
- A spoonful of sugar, a little salt, stir evenly.
- Bring to a boil in lukewarm water and simmer for 30 minutes.
